For draggin, the ATR's or All tracs will hook up better than the Bighorns. I proved that to myself last weekend with some testing. Although, Penland still beat all of us in the utility drags with his Bighorns. So, if you have your machine dialed in right, you can overcome the lesser traction.
I like how the Bighorns bite on aggressive trails though. I don't need excessive effort to spin the rear around a corner. On the open trail they are nice and smooth. I won't hesistate to recommend them.
